An Apparent-Motion Confound Causes the Negative Exogenous Cuing Effect at SOAs With Larger Numbers of Target Locations

摘要

Salient but irrelevant stimuli seem to cause an automatic orienting of covert attention, facilitat-ing the detection of targets at the cued location for a brief period of time. However, this finding is highly dependent on the number of possible target locations, at least when the simple detection of targets is all that the task requires. Whereas small numbers of possible target locations (e.g., 2 or 3) produce the well-known advantage in response time for valid cue trials (i.e., a positive cuing effect), larger numbers of possible target locations (e.g., 6 or 8) produce a negative cuing effect. If not explained in terms of a nonattentional mechanism, this latter finding raises serious questions about the standard interpretation of positive cuing effects. The present experiment tested a particular nonattentional mechanism: that a confound between target presence and apparent motion, which occurs only on invalid cue trials, is responsible for negative cuing effect. We reduced or eliminated this confound by the use of a new type of catch trial and eliminated the negative cuing effect with large numbers of target locations.
